Believing in Kids Saves Lives--A Passionate Keynote Address by Charlie Applestein

The author of No Such Thing as a Bad Kid asked a room filled with more than 200 mentors from across New England Friday, if, in all their experience, they met a troubled child who could say they had an adult who believed in them.

Not a single hand went up.

Welcome to Vermont Mentoring Partnership Network



Welcome to our interactive community of mentoring professionals in Vermont.
These are the membership guidelines for our network:

1. Most members are affiliated with a mentoring program within the state; they are program & recruiting professionals, advocates and mentors. Those seeking to become involved in the mentoring community are encouraged to sign-up and connect with an organization/program in your area.

2. Members agree not to discuss/post confidential or identifying information of a mentee. Releases are obtained for program sponsored media in which mentees participate.

3. Blogs: Reach out and share mentoring related news/stories around Vermont and around the world.

4. Events: Activities or program events for mentoring matches; fundraising & recruiting events, trainings and other related professional development opportunities.

5. Groups: Connect with a specific program or discussion group.

6. Report problems by sending a private message to the VMP Webmaster or click "report an issue" at the bottom of the page.

7. Visit the Member Support Forum to learn more about using VMP; including member account privacy and moderation.
